Teenage Mutant ninja Turltes 3: Manhatten,
may sound like a
stupid name and a game meant for 5 year olds but this NES game had everything
a someone could want: a great arcade style of play, cool moves, many enemies
and some challenges for experts a long the way. I'm 13 and I still play this
game on my NES!
The setting is like all the other Teenage Mutant ninja
Turtle games: The reporter gets captured, Leonardo, Michaelangelo, Raphael and
Donatelo, with all their unique moves and backgrounds, try to save her from
the eveil Shredder, who has many bossess and foot soilders you must over come.
The enemies take usually just one slash of a sword or whatever weapon and their
are plany of pizzas (health) a long your journey.
The best part of this game is that their are many different
stages, each very unique and each with a cool boss at the end. Made in the twilight
of the NES, nintendo had a lot of expiereince making games and the graphics
on this game were pretty cool.

The downside of this great game: music. I don't care for video game music in video games but this music was sort of disturbing. The gameplay made up for it but still, I wish I could give this game a 95% rating like it truly deserves. - TrackJunkie 88%
